Is it safe to use hotel WiFi?
If you need to connect to the internet in your hotel room, your safest option is to use your phone's 3G, 4G, or 5G data connection. This connection is encrypted and more secure than any public Wi-Fi network. You can also use a password-protected mobile Wi-Fi hotspot.Can hotel WiFi see your messages?

The Federal Government can subpoena the hotel to give over your data, including your browsing history, and other online activity.How do you make sure there are no cameras in a hotel room?
Using an RF detector is the best way to sweep your hotel room or Airbnb for hidden cameras. The device is extremely sensitive to the radiofrequency wireless cameras emit while recording and can easily help you spot spy cams.Is it safe for couples to stay in hotel?

Detecting a Hidden Camera LensAll cameras have a lens, and all lenses reflect light to some degree. As a result, one of the easiest checks you can do for a hidden camera is to simply close the curtains, turn the lights off, and use your phone's flashlight to look for telltale reflections where they shouldn't be.

When theft occurs at a hotel, while video surveillance may not be viewable by the victim, he or she may be able to request that the owner or manager check the security footage for a perpetrator of the crime.How long do hotels keep video?
CCTV footage for hotels should be kept for 30-90 days. However, owners can store footage captured after an incident for longer to aid an investigation or as evidence. Some jurisdictions require that CCTV footage from the casino in a hotel be stored for six months or a year.Do hotel pools have cameras?
